The IEGZX6-1-61-15.0-03-V belongs to the category of electronic components.
It is used for voltage regulation and power management in electronic circuits.
The IEGZX6-1-61-15.0-03-V comes in a small, surface-mount package.
This component is essential for maintaining stable voltage levels in various electronic devices.
It is typically packaged in reels containing 1000 units.
The IEGZX6-1-61-15.0-03-V utilizes a feedback control mechanism to maintain the output voltage at a constant level, regardless of variations in the input voltage or load conditions. It achieves this through the use of internal circuitry that adjusts the output voltage based on the comparison between the actual output and a reference voltage.
The IEGZX6-1-61-15.0-03-V is commonly used in portable electronic devices such as smartphones, tablets, and portable media players. It is also employed in battery-powered applications where maintaining a stable voltage level is critical for proper device operation.
